I think that is related to wine because:
on
http://wiki.winehq.org/MacOSX/Building
if I do
cvs -z3 -d:pserver:anonymous:@darwine.cvs.sourceforge.net:/cvsroot/darwine co
-P distrib
then the script
create_darwine_SDK.sh
is being downloaded.
When executing this script the server is not available because the server
are related to the opendarwin.org domain and this is closed.
That is not a network problem rather the script are not updaded to the new
location.
